Advertisement

Matlab用于对数值进行二次、三次和四次曲线拟合。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
商品的需求量与价格之间存在着一定的关联性。为了研究这一现象,我们对特定时间段内商品的价格(x)与相应的需求量(y)进行了观察,并收集了相关的数据样本,随后对这些数据点分别进行了二次多项式、三次多项式和四次多项式的拟合曲线f(x)的建立,最终绘制出对应的图形。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LAB线分析
    优质
    本篇文章通过MATLAB软件详细介绍了如何对数据集执行二次、三次及四次多项式曲线拟合,并对其进行数值分析。文中提供了具体的应用示例与代码实现,旨在帮助读者掌握复杂曲线拟合技术及其在实际问题中的应用。 商品的需求量与价格之间存在一定的关系。在一定时期内对某商品的价格(x)和需求量(y)进行了观察,并收集了相应的样本数据。基于这些数据点,分别绘制出二次、三次和四次多项式的拟合曲线f(x),并生成图形展示结果。
  • 使VB线
    优质
    本简介探讨了如何利用Visual Basic编程语言实现对复杂数据集的高阶曲线拟合技术,包括多项式回归方法及其实现细节。通过示例代码解析其应用过程与优化策略。 使用VB实现曲线拟合功能。用户可以选择拟合次数,并输出方程式及各项系数的值。此外,程序还能绘制出拟合曲线。
  • 使MATLAB绘制贝塞尔线
    优质
    本教程详细介绍了如何利用MATLAB软件绘制二次及三次贝塞尔曲线的方法与技巧,适合编程初学者及图形设计爱好者学习。 请提供绘制二次及三次贝塞尔曲线的MATLAB代码示例,并确保内容简单易懂。
  • MATLAB线程序
    优质
    本简介介绍了一个使用MATLAB编写的用于进行三次多项式曲线拟合的程序。该工具能够高效地处理数据点集,生成准确的三次曲线模型,适用于工程与科学数据分析中的趋势预测和模式识别。 可以将三次曲面拟合程序改编为n次曲面拟合程序,用于对图像进行低频拟合。
  • MATLAB散点线的PPT演示文稿
    优质
    本演示文稿使用MATLAB展示如何对散点数据执行二次多项式拟合,并探讨其在数据分析和工程应用中的重要性。通过实例讲解,帮助观众掌握实际操作技巧。 使用MATLAB进行散点的二次曲线拟合可以通过内置函数实现。首先需要准备数据集,然后利用polyfit函数来计算最佳拟合参数,并用plot命令展示结果。这种方法能够帮助分析者更好地理解变量之间的关系以及预测趋势。
  • MATLAB维点云据的
    优质
    本研究探讨了在MATLAB环境下对三维点云数据进行二次曲面拟合的方法与应用,旨在提高复杂几何表面重建的精度和效率。 使用Matlab对三维散乱点云数据进行二次曲面拟合,包括包含x、y、z坐标形式保存的数据文件data.mat以及运行代码curfit.m,并展示其运行结果。
  • C++中B样条线
    优质
    本文章介绍在C++编程环境中实现二次和三次B样条曲线的方法和技术,涵盖相关数学原理及其实现细节。 可以使用鼠标绘制B样条曲线,在VC++环境下编译通过。这是为学习OPENGL准备的作业内容。
  • statistics.zip_样条线_样条线
    优质
    本资料包涵盖利用三次样条进行数据拟合的技术和方法,重点探讨了如何使用样条曲线实现平滑的数据表示及预测。包含了理论讲解、实例分析以及代码实践。 使用此程序可以将一条曲线离散成散点,并用三次样条曲线重新拟合,以确保其形态良好。
  • VC++中的样条线
    优质
    本文章介绍了如何在VC++环境下实现基于数据点集进行三次样条曲线拟合的具体方法和步骤,适用于需要进行复杂数据插值与平滑处理的研究者和技术人员。 用VC++编写的三次样条曲线拟合源程序效果不错。
  • 样条线方法
    优质
    简介:本文介绍了三次样条曲线的基本理论及其在数据点间进行平滑插值的应用,并探讨了有效的拟合算法。 三次样条曲线拟合是一种用于在数据点之间生成平滑过渡的方法,在插值、图形设计及信号处理等领域广泛应用。该技术确保了每个数据点处的连续一阶导数与二阶导数,从而实现自然流畅的效果。 这种类型的曲线由一系列局部三次多项式构成,每一段连接相邻的数据点,并满足特定边界条件。这些多项式通常被称为“三次B样条”或“三次样条基函数”,它们在构建时确保整体曲线穿过所有数据点且一阶导数匹配。 拟合过程主要包括以下步骤: 1. **准备数据**:提供一组离散的(x, y)值,作为需要拟合的数据集。 2. **分割区间**:将这些点按顺序排列,并根据此顺序划分成多个子区间。每个子区间对应一个三次多项式段。 3. **定义基函数**:为每一个子区间的三次样条曲线确定其形式,在端点处满足导数为零的条件,以保证平滑连接。 4. **设定边界条件**:选择适当的边界规则来确保整个曲线在首尾两端保持平滑。常见的设置是让二阶导数等于零。 5. **求解方程组**:构建一个线性系统,其中系数矩阵由样条基函数的组合构成,未知量为每个多项式段的具体参数值;通过解这个方程来确定各部分曲线的形式。 6. **合并结果**:将所有分段的三次多项式连接起来形成完整的三次样条曲线。 使用这种方法的优势在于它同时保证了数据点精确度和整体平滑性。它可以用于插值得到新的中间数据,也可以在不增加噪声的情况下优化现有图形或动画路径设计等场景中提供帮助。 实际应用时,可能需要对生成的样条进行进一步调整以适应特定需求,比如最小化曲线弯曲程度或者调节某些点上的切线方向。这通常涉及到修改控制点的位置或是改变拟合参数值来达到目标效果。 总的来说,三次样条曲线拟合技术因其能够创建平滑且连续逼近离散数据集的能力,在众多科学与工程领域中具有广泛的应用价值和重要性。掌握这种技术和概念对于从事数据分析及图形处理工作的IT专业人士来说至关重要。